## Onboarding: Tilefetch Prefetcher

Tilefetch pre-warms map tiles for the Brindlemark navigation suite ahead of each release. Release managers trigger prefetch via the Corval pipeline, stage `prefetch-apply`, at least six hours before cutover. Monitor the hit-ratio dashboard; anything under 85% means the manifest is stale. Aborting mid-run leaves the tile store locked, and the pipeline will refuse subsequent runs. To unlock the store and resume, authenticate with the recovery passphrase below.

strongbox words: olimir-ulaox-jorius

HANDOVER NOTE — Directors

From my desk to Imogen's, effective next month. Main live item is the switch from Tarnley Freight to Bluewharf Logistics. Contract with Bluewharf is signed; transition runs over eight weeks with parallel running in weeks three through five. Warehouse teams in Grenholt have been briefed, and service levels are written into the agreement with clear penalties. Open issue: returns handling pricing is still under discussion. Heads of department should note the confidential point that follows.

internal memo for haweg-kafof: The steering committee signed off on a budget of $51.9 million for Project Ralir. The renewal with Noraelox Group closes at $2.0 million a year, 22 percent above the last contract.

Hey Marisol,

Quick handover before I'm out. The Quillstone ORM refactor is half-done: read paths now go through the new repository layer, writes still hit the legacy mappers. Don't ship the release until migration 042 runs cleanly on staging. If you need to poke at the staging schema yourself, use the connection below.

database URL for hawip-kagap: redis://rusok_svc:bMCaqek7MRWIOJ@db-8501.zarqeltech.corp:5432/sileth